A total of 304 patients with cataracts and pterygium are being operated free of charge in Portuguesa, in a new surgical day that began this Monday, the 13th and will take place until Monday, October 20.

The surgeries are performed at the Agua Blanca hospital as part of the surgical plan being carried out by the Miracle Mission and the government, to respond to the demand for ophthalmic surgeries in the state, the government of the Portuguese state reported.

According to the first lady of Portuguesa, María Gabriela Gil de Cedeño, this plan has already had more than 5,600 ophthalmic patients operated on and the projection is to continue making progress to reduce surgical debt in the entity.
